Information about the Faculty

PresentationThe origins of the Veterinary School date back to the 1700s, when the rectorate was established. In 1860 the school was englobed within the School of Medicine, with the name of “School of Veterinary Medicine and Surgery”. With the Royal Decree of the 27th June 1864, the school was separated from that of Medicine. The Veterinary School was further reformed in 1896 and, finally, with the Royal Decree of the 29th October 1925 the School was transformed into a Faculty. The Faculty of Veterinary Medicine is currently located just outside the old city walls and is formed by two main groups of buildings. Students have the opportunity to carry out practical activity on farms belonging to or used by the University, and in a Didactic University Veterinary Hospital. An agreement is in place to carry out practical activity in the city abattoir. The Faculty awards the qualification of Graduate in Veterinary Medicine (Master’s degree, Class LM 42, 5 years); also present are the Degree Course in Animal Production (Class L38, 3 years), two post-degree Specialisation Schools (3 years) and numerous Research Doctorates (3 years). The Faculty moreover participates in the Interfaculty Degree Course in Biotechnologies, the Master’s degree course in Medical, Veterinary and Forensic Biotechnological Sciences and collaborates with the Faculty of Agriculture in the creation of a Degree course in Zootechnical Sciences (Class LM86). The teaching staff consists of 21 full professors, 16 associate professors and 31 researchers.
